L5-01: Number of Auto Restart Attempts
Sets the number of times that the drive may attempt to restart itself.
When the counter reaches the number set to L5-01, the operation stops and the fault must be manually cleared and reset.
The restart counter is incremented at each restart attempt, regardless of whether the attempt was successful. When the counter
reaches the number set to L5-01, the operation stops and the fault must be manually cleared and reset.
The number of fault restarts is reset to zero when:
• The drive operates normally for 10 minutes following a fault restart.
• A fault is cleared manually after protective functions are triggered.
• The power supply is cycled.

L5-04: Fault Reset Interval Time
Determines the amount of time to wait between restart attempts when parameter L5-05 is set to 1.

P1-01: Pump Mode
Selects the base operation mode of the drive controller.

Setting 0: Drive only
Designed for single pump stand-alone applications
Setting 1: Contactor lag
Contactor Lag systems multiplex a main pump with up to 5 lag pumps. The drive will stage and de-stage the lag pumps based
on system demand by using its digital output contacts to control the lag pump motor starters
Setting 3: MEMOBUS network
Up to eight drives can be networked together to provide for system redundancy and precise control.
When P6-01 > 0, the Flow Rate can come from another drive on the MEMOBUS Network.
Setting P9-40 to 0 (Analog) will read the Flow Meter from the analog terminal (H3-oo = 22) or from the pulse input (H6-01
= 5), while setting P9-40 to 3 (Network) will read the Flow Meter information from the network. When there is no such drive
on the network, a "Net Flow Meter Lost, Chk Source" alarm is triggered for drives with P9-40 set to 3 (Network) and P6-01
> 0.
Staging is disabled when and the drive PI output is influenced by the Water Level / Suction Pressure Control.
The functions listed below will behave slightly different when P1-01 is set to 3:
• Start Level: Active on the first pump in the network. Drives in the process of alternation will not undergo this process.
• Sleep: Active when the drive is the only drive running on the network.
• Over-cycle Protection: Active when the drive is the only drive running on the network.
• Pre-charge: Active only on the first drive to run in the network.
• Low City Pressure: Active on any drive in the network. An alarm condition will cause other drives in the network to stop
running and show a "Net Pump Err" message.
• Utility Delay: When this function is active, the drive is unavailable to the iQpump MEMOBUS Network and will force the
Home Screen text to show "Pump Off Network".
• Remote Drive Disable: When this function is active, the drive is unavailable to the iQpump MEMOBUS Network and will
force the Home Screen text to show "Pump Off Network".
